Felipe Estela is a producer within the El Morito community. Felipe has grown up in the Querocotillo district and is the second generation of coffee growers in his family. This microlot comprises Bourbon and Caturra. After selective picking and sorting, the cherries are fermented in airtight tanks for 48 hours before being pulped, then undergo a second fermentation.  Before being washed and prepared for drying. This double fermentation is typical for microlots at El Morito.
